Its bicyclic structure imparts specific properties, making it an effective base in reactions where traditional amines might be less suitable.

The utility of DBN as a reagent in organic synthesis is vast. It excels in dehydrohalogenation reactions, facilitating the elimination of hydrogen halides from organic molecules. This is crucial in the preparation of olefins and other unsaturated compounds. Furthermore, DBN acts as a powerful catalyst for base-catalyzed rearrangements, enabling chemists to efficiently isomerize molecules and access desired structural motifs.

A particularly important application of DBN is its role as a nucleophilic catalyst in Friedel-Crafts acylation reactions. When applied to electron-rich aromatic systems like pyrroles and indoles, DBN promotes highly regioselective acylation, allowing for the precise introduction of acyl groups. This capability is invaluable in the synthesis of pharmaceuticals and complex organic molecules.

Beyond its use as a direct reactant or catalyst, DBN also finds significant application in the polymer industry. It is a key component in the production of non-yellowing polyurethane films, contributing to the aesthetic appeal and longevity of polyurethane products. Its role as a resin curing accelerator further broadens its industrial relevance, enabling faster curing times and improved material properties in various resin systems.
